To convert 150 ml to cups, you can simply use 2/3 cup as a substitute. This way, you can use your existing measuring cup for the recipe you plan on making. To convert ml to cups, you can take the number of milliliters and divide by 237. So 150 ml divided by 237 approximately equals 2/3 cup. Definition: A cup is a unit of volume in the imperial and United States customary systems of measurement. The metric cup is defined as 250 milliliters. The metric cup is defined as 250 milliliters. One United States customary cup is equal to 236.5882365 milliliters as well as 1/16 U.S. customary gallons, 8 U.S. customary fluid ounces, 16 U.S. customary …
